Figure 8-30 Removing the cap/wipe/purge unit

Caution
The cap/wipe/purge unit is spring loaded.
9.
Insert a long thin tool, such as a screw driver between the
cap/wipe/purge unit's rails and the tension spring to "lock" the
spring in its compressed position and keep it from springing when the
cap/wipe/purge unit is removed.
10. While pressing the cap/wipe/purge slightly toward the drum,
remove the pin screw from the right end of the cap/wipe/purge unit.
11. Slide the cap/wipe/purge unit slightly to the printer's right to free its
left end and remove the cap/wipe purge unit.
